Continue ReadingIn what may go down as the best game of the year, the offenses looked great. We’re highlighting the game’s best offensive highlights.
Kaeden Miller – Leo – WR/CB – 5’7″ 150 lbs
On the very first drive of the game, Miller was able to silence the crowd as they were roaring. Miller busted through the A-gap and outraced everyone to the endzone. It was able to quiet the crowd and give Leo some much-needed breathing room. Miller was moving the ball all night and picking up big chunks. He isn’t in the backfield often, but when he is, watch out because he can take it to the house. He finished the evening with 159-yards and 1 TD.
Jackson Barbour – Leo – QB – 5’9″ 180 lbs
Jackson was very efficient on Friday. He and the offense were in sync all night and never let up. Barbour was able to make most throws and had plenty of time to sit back and read the coverages. He struggled when they rolled out a 2-High Safety look but he adjusted quickly. He was also dynamic with his legs and proved to be a huge threat on the ground. It was a great performance by Barbour and he’s becoming more and more comfortable as the weeks go by.
Mason Sheron – Leo – RB – 5’10″ 185 lbs
Sheron was the lead back for Leo and man, did he have himself a game. Sheron was breaking tackles and making guys miss on every carry. He never lets his energy level dip and always plays like his hair is on fire. Sheron was in the endzone twice on Friday. The first score was just a short read-option on the goalline. His second touchdown was the best play of the night for him. He raced down the right sideline and outraced everyone for a score late in the game to take the lead. Leo would eventually hold them off. Sheron finished the night with 111-yards and 2 TDs.
Kainon Carico – East Noble – RB – 6’3″ 220 lbs
It was my first time getting out to check out Carico and he did not disappoint. He shows up in almost every weekly review because he earns it. Friday was no different. The Derrick Henry-like RB ran all over Leo on Friday. He was in the endzone a few times and broke some big runs. He’s such an explosive athlete and with his size, he seemingly always has the advantage. That offense lives and dies by him and Friday he did his job, again, at a high level.

Munson was operating primarily out of the slot and proved to be very effective. He’s able to read coverage post-snap as it’s rolling which gives him the advantage. He knows when to break off a route and when to keep pressing it. Munson is great with the ball in his hands and the first defender never brings him down. At least on Friday, Munson always went for the stiff-arm to get a defender off of him.
